Transaction 76ba5c6668374cd37308df0315bd84b1532252fb1ab7e697ed6cbfe80ee66bec
1 Input
1 Output
-
76ba5c6668374cd37308df0315bd84b1532252fb1ab7e697ed6cbfe80ee66bec:0
- value
- 290874
- script pubkey
- OP_0 OP_PUSHBYTES_20 8fb2bfa5d04ed21eceeb60d65edb472932b64d7c
- address
- bc1q37etlfwsfmfpanhtvrt9ak689yetvntur8duqs